Definition of 'compensation'
compensation
(
k
ɒ
mpəns
eɪ
ʃ
ə
n
)
Explore 'compensation' in the dictionary
uncountable noun
Compensation is money that someone who has experienced loss or suffering claims from the person or organization responsible, or from the state.
